Doctor kept trying to push HRT on to me, but I persevered.

Friends recommended tablets like black cohosh, but they did nothing for me.
I didn’t find cutting out alcohol or chocolate helped at all thank goodness, although my alcohol tolerance did become less and has stayed that way.
I tried all of the herbal and alternative remedies except soya which I can’t digest. None of them helped. Tried 3 kinds of HRT (which was all the options then around 20 years ago) and they turned me into the older female version of Kevin the teenager. Dh begged me to give up the HRT when I started throwing things...seriously :(
What worked for me. Natural fibre clothing and bedding and dressing in layers. Keeping the environment cool. Using notes and messages to myself on sticky notes around the house to deal with the brain fuzz (stuff like turn off the cooker, have you got your keys?). Drinking plenty of water. Swearing. Reducing the stress in my life.
Its around 20 years since I started menopause and I am still getting symptoms although not nearly as bad as they were at their worst. I understand that there are now non HRT meds for dealing with the symptoms so maybe a chat with your doc?
oh PS, I am told that reducing caffeine intake can help but as my caffeine intake is very low indeed I never bothered.
